Pi Network Launches Pi Advertising Network: Developers Can Monetize Pi, Ecosystem Applications Welcome a New Growth Engine

PI1.58%

Pi Network officially launches the Pi Advertising Network, providing a new monetization method for applications within the ecosystem. This feature allows advertisers to use Pi tokens to run ads, while application developers built on the Pi browser can directly earn Pi income through ad displays. This mechanism is seen as the first platform-level tool in the Pi ecosystem to truly realize value circulation, marking a key step from “user growth” to “application monetization.”

The core logic of the Pi Advertising Network is straightforward: advertisers must first acquire Pi to run ads, and the tokens are then distributed to developers, creating an internal circulation economy based on application traffic. In the past, many Pi applications had users but lacked a sustainable revenue source; now, this problem is expected to be alleviated. For the still-developing Pi ecosystem, this provides clear incentives for developers and increases the likelihood of long-term retention.

This model was not built overnight. As early as March 2024, the Pi core team tested the advertising feature on a small scale; by April 2025, it was opened to all qualifying applications. By 2026, Pi Network officially positioned it as a core feature, aiming to convert user attention into real network value rather than relying on market sentiment.

Meanwhile, Pi’s infrastructure continues to improve. Recently, about 2.5 million users completed mainnet migration, bringing the verified and migrated account count close to 17 million; in February, approximately 189 million Pi tokens will be unlocked. Community members emphasize that the current focus is more on system operation capability rather than short-term price performance.

In the long run, the success of the Pi Advertising Network still depends on application quality, user activity, and mainnet stability, but it has already outlined a clear direction for the Pi ecosystem: building an internal economy where tokens circulate among users, advertisers, and developers. If this model continues to advance, Pi Network may gradually evolve into a truly operational digital application network.
